Portable fire line detection device
By designing a portable fire protection circuit testing device, a pulley structure and displacement components are used to achieve stable clamping of circuits of different thicknesses. The device integrates a detector and an alarm, solving the problems of poor adaptability and inaccurate test data of traditional testing equipment, and improving the efficiency of fault diagnosis.

Technical Field
[0001] The utility model relates to the technical field of fire detection, in particular to a portable fire line detection device. Background Art
[0002] Fire lines play a crucial role in ensuring the fire safety of buildings. However, in actual use, various faults such as open circuits, short circuits, poor contacts, and cable aging may occur in fire lines, which seriously affect the normal operation of the fire protection system and pose great potential safety hazards to fire safety.
[0003] At present, the detection work for fire lines faces many challenges, and traditional detection methods have certain drawbacks. For example, when using a line detector for segment-by-segment detection, the handheld operation cannot always adapt the detection device to the line, and it is also difficult to adapt to lines of various thicknesses. Therefore, there is an urgent need to design a portable fire line detection device to solve the above problems. Summary of the Utility Model

[0028] The working principle of this utility model is as follows: When in use, the operator holds the handle 4 and inserts the fire protection line through the wire groove 2 into the housing 1, so that it is between the two sets of pulleys 9. Pressing the pressing plate 6 in the displacement component, pulling the pull rod 5 to move in the through hole 21, driving the movable frame 10 to move, thereby driving the pressing seat 17 to move synchronously. The inclined surface of the pressing seat 17 contacts the inclined surface of the movable seat 11. Due to the cooperation of the inclined surfaces of the two, and the traction block 19 on the pressing seat 17 is inserted into the traction groove 20 of the movable seat 11, the movable seat 11 will be pushed to slide along the slide rail 12. When the movable seat 11 moves, the U-shaped frame 24 is driven to move through the connecting plate 16, so that the two sets of pulleys 9 come closer to each other and clamp the fire protection line. At this time, the detector body 14 installed on the mounting plate 18 corresponds to the line and detects the line.
[0029] If a fault is found in the circuit during the detection process, the detector body 14 will transmit a signal to the controller 7, and the controller 7 will control the alarm 8 to issue an alarm.
[0030] After the test is completed, when the pull rod 5 is released, the movable frame 10 returns to its original position under the action of the spring 13, the pressing seat 17 no longer presses the movable seat 11, the movable seat 11 drives the pulley 9 to return to its original position, and the circuit is released.
